M370 Mod
 
5 Attachment(s)
Well the 370 came today and we installed it tonight, best upgrade, this is one upgrade that you can feel the difference right at the take off and through out all the gears.

A couple of small issues with the mounting, sensor port doesn't mount the same way as stock,,

Air intake tube doesn't mount up anymore,, and for over 500 bucks they could have added some sort of mounting bracket...

One last issue, there are a total of 8 mounting bolts overall , the 2 in the back and 2 in the front mount up fine, but the 4 inside bolt are a little bit of a problem, they do not mount up exactly correct, so what they did to compensate that the was milled out a small notch so the bolts could catch, and that is why they supply the top plate, but on the one I received only 3 bolts fit and one did not.

I spoke to the tech over there Tony and we decided to finish the install only using 3 of the center bolts instead of the 4 that are required, but until we get this straighten out, I guess this will have to work

All and all great upgrade,,

So to make a long story short out the 3 mods we did this week and believe me none were straight forward they all had issues none were as easy as the state.

The M370 is the best by far for feeling more power
